Sample Syllabus for 15-Week College-Level Piano Literature Course
Piano Literature
A 15-week college course covering the major pieces in the classical piano repertory
Dr. Charles Joseph Smith
Outline of the 15-Week Course
(covering the repertory contained in
each of the weeks covered, and includes exams and/or quizzes, if any)
Week 1, Part 1
•Introduction to class
•Sonatas L. 104, 411 (D. Scarlatti)
Week 1, Part 2
Chromatic Fantasy and Fugue in D minor (J.S. Bach)
Week 2, Part 1
Sonatas, K. 310 and K. 331 (Mozart)
Fantasy in D minor (Mozart)
Week 2, Part 2
Variations in F minor (Haydn)
Week 3, Part 1
Sonatas, nos. 33, 34, 52 (Haydn)
Week 3, Part 2
Sonatas, op. 2, nos. 1-3 (Beethoven)
Week 4, Part 1
Sonatas, op. 13, op. 27, no. 2, and op. 57 (Beethoven)
Week 4, Part 2
Fantasy in C major (R. Schumann)
Review for Quiz 1
Week 5, Part 1
Quiz 1
(Covers material from weeks 1-4)
Combination of multiple-choice and
listening questions
Week 5, Part 2
Aufschwung (R. Schumann)
Papillions (R. Schumann)
Wanderer Fantasy (F. Schubert)
Week 6, Part 1
Etudes, opp. 10 and 25 (Chopin)
Preludes, op. 39 (Chopin)
Week 6, Part 2
Rondo capriccioso (Mendelssohn)
Songs Without Words (Mendelssohn)
Week 7, Part 1
Scherzos (Chopin)
Fantasy in F minor (Chopin)
Barcarolle in F-sharp major (Chopin)
Berceuse in D-flat Major (Chopin)
Week 7, Part 2
Sonatas, opp. 81a, 101, 106 (Beethoven)
Week 8, Part 1
Sonata, op. 110 in E major (Beethoven)
Review for midterm exam
Week 8, Part 2
Midterm Exam
(Covers material from weeks 1-8)
Combination of multiple choice, listening, and short-answer questions
Week 9, Part 1
Carnaval (R. Schumann)
Sonata no. 1 (Brahms)
Week 9, Part 2
Sonata in B-flat minor, op. 35 (Chopin)
Vallee d’Obermann (Liszt)
Week 10, Part 1
Sonata in B minor (Liszt)
Hungarian Rhapsody no. 11 (Liszt)
Week 10, Part 2
L’isle joyeuse (Debussy)
Masques (Debussy)
Prelude from “Pour le Piano” (Debussy)
Images, Book I (Debussy)
Week 11, Part 1
Le petit berger (Debussy)
Gollwogg’s Cakewalk (Debussy)
Gradus ad Parnassum (Debussy)
Week 11, Part 2
Alborada del gracioso (Ravel)
Un barque sur l’ocean (Ravel)
Jeux d’eau (Ravel)
Week 12, Part 1
Gaspard de la nuit (Ravel)
Review for Quiz 2
Week 12, Part 2
Quiz 2
(Covers material from weeks 9-11)
Combination of multiple-choice and
listening questions
Week 13, Part 1
Sonata no. 7 (Prokofiev)
Preludes, op. 53 (Shostakovich)
Week 13, Part 2
Andaluza (de Falla)
Piano Variations (Copland)
Gnoisienne no. 1 (Satie)
Week 14, Part 1
Two Rumanian Dances (Bartok)
Allegro Barbaro (Bartok)
Week 14, Part 2
Regard de la croix (Messiaen)
Policinelo (Villa-Lobos)
Three Preludes (Gershwin)
Week 15, Part 1
Review for Final Exam
(covering weeks 1-14)
Week 15, Part 2
Final Exam
Combination of multiple choice,
essay, short answer, and listening
questions
